Materials and Manufacturing Process
The black oxide flat washers are typically made from low-carbon steel, which provides a high level of durability and resistance to corrosion. The manufacturing process involves cutting and punching the steel into the desired shape and size, followed by a black oxide coating process. This coating process involves immersing the washers in a hot alkaline solution, which reacts with the steel to form a thin layer of magnetite, also known as black oxide. This layer provides a high level of corrosion resistance and helps to reduce friction between moving parts. Material Composition
The material composition of black oxide flat washers is a critical factor to consider. The most common materials used to manufacture these washers include steel, stainless steel, and aluminum. Steel washers are the most economical option and offer a high level of strength and durability. However, they may be prone to rust and corrosion, especially in humid or wet environments. Stainless steel washers, on the other hand, offer superior corrosion resistance and are ideal for use in harsh environments. Aluminum washers are lightweight and corrosion-resistant, but may not be as strong as steel or stainless steel washers. When selecting the best black oxide flat washers, it is essential to consider the material composition and how it will impact the performance and longevity of the washer.
The material composition of black oxide flat washers can also impact their magnetic properties. For example, steel washers are often magnetically attractable, while stainless steel and aluminum washers are non-magnetic. This can be an important consideration in certain applications, such as in the construction of magnetic resonance imaging (MRI) machines or other equipment that requires non-magnetic components. Additionally, the material composition can affect the washer’s ability to withstand extreme temperatures. For instance, stainless steel washers can withstand high temperatures and are often used in high-heat applications, such as in the manufacture of exhaust systems or other automotive components.

Can black oxide flat washers be used in high-temperature applications?
Black oxide flat washers can be used in high-temperature applications, but their performance may be affected by extreme heat. The black oxide coating can begin to break down at temperatures above 400°F (200°C), which can reduce its corrosion resistance and durability. However, some types of black oxide coatings are specifically designed for high-temperature use, and can withstand temperatures of up to 600°F (315°C) or more.
In high-temperature applications, it’s also important to consider the material of the washer itself, as some materials may be more prone to warping or degradation than others. For example, steel washers may be more suitable for high-temperature use than zinc-plated steel washers, which can lose their coating at high temperatures. Additionally, the use of a high-temperature lubricant or coating can help to improve the performance of the black oxide flat washer in extreme heat. By selecting the right type of black oxide coating and material, and taking steps to protect the washer from heat damage, it is possible to use black oxide flat washers in high-temperature applications.
